The History of Lambda Phi Theta

Three Dynamic, Invigorating, Illustrious, and Phenomenal Strong Black Men founded Lambda Phi Theta, Fraternity Inc. on January 13, 2005, in the founding states of New York, Florida, and Texas. These young men wanted to use their collective strength to promote academic excellence and to provide assistance to persons in need. The founders of Lambda Phi Theta are Eminence D. Sean Benjamin, Eminence M. Antonio King, and Eminence Adrain Padmore.

Lambda Phi Theta Fraternity, Inc. is a private, non-profit, non-collegiate organization whose purpose is to provide services and programs to promote human welfare in the LGBT Community and Community at Large.

Lambda Phi Theta Fraternity was originally known as Lambda Phi Omicron. This name was changed by the founders of the organization on December 18, 2004.

By the end of the year 2004, the motto of Lambda Phi Theta was kept the same from when it first conceived in Lambda Phi Omicron. The motto, seal, and shield were approved by the Eminence Cabinet and is currently in use. An Eminence typed the first constitution, it remained in use until the winter of 2004 when it was reviewed and rewritten by Eminence King. Working together, Eminences and Benjamin finished the work on the seal and Eminence Benjamin and King finished the Coat of Arms. In the beginning of 2005 Eminence Benjamin wrote the rituals and made sure that they were kept in good care.

On February 2, 2005 under the Florida Articles of Incorporation Lambda Phi Theta, was Incorporated making this organization a legal operational entity.

The fraternity will serve as an important source of leadership training for Gay Men and Men as a whole, whose opportunities to exercise such skills in formal organizations are few.

On May 21, 2005 the Alpha Chapter of Lambda Phi Theta Fraternity, Inc. was founded in the River City of Jacksonville Florida. With the crossing of brothers Gerard Neymour (Nassau, Bahamas), DeCarlos McKee (New Orleans, LA), and Frank Watson III (Buffalo, New York), the Alpha Chapter became in existence, with these brothers (Neymour, McKee) under the direction of Eminence M. Antonio King and (Watson) under the direction of Eminence D. Sean Benjamin.
